If the area of a circle is 121pi square units, what is its diameter

Respuesta :

lindseyp1419 lindseyp1419
  • 03-03-2021
The area of a circle is A = r^2pi
Since the area is equal to 121pi the equation would be, 121pi = r^2. To find r in terms of pi take the square root of 121, to find the radius. Then multiply that by two to get the diameter.
